martijn, thanks for the patch. the patch looks very good in general, excellent job!
i quickly browsed through the patch and i got a few comments:
- some changes in BundleDbPersistenceManager seem to have gone lost
in your patch (e.g. #566985 & #563900).
- Oracle9PersistenceManager#storeBundle: the blob parameter is never set ;-)
- what was the reason for removing resetStatement(stmt) calls?
(see e.g. PostgreSQLPersistenceManager line 120)
- tabs should be avoided in the source code
